
Gnosis is a Greek word meaning knowledge of an intuitive nature — the direct apprehension of spiritual truths. It isn't belief or theory learned from books, but wisdom discovered through your own inner experience. This free introductory course in Melbourne's eastern suburbs explores that knowledge through practical psychology, philosophy, and meditation. Learn more about what Gnosis is.
Across the course we explore four threads of inner knowledge: psychology (the essence, ego and personality), ontology (the nature of being and our Level of Being), esotericism (meditation, alchemy and the awakening of consciousness), and cosmology (our place within creation and the laws that govern it). Each class builds on the last through direct, practical experience.
